Basic Concepts of Coupling Shields

Coupling shields are protective devices used in mechanical systems to safeguard couplings and other connected components from external elements such as dirt, moisture, and physical impact. In the context of heavy-duty trucks, these shields are particularly relevant due to the harsh environments in which these vehicles often operate. They help maintain the integrity and functionality of the couplings, which are vital for transmitting power and motion between different parts of the truck’s drivetrain 1.
